Show Life and Death a Unity. Life is a state which follows npon death. Death Is a state which precedes pre-cedes life. Which of us understands the laws that govern their succession? The life of mnn is the resultant of forces. The aggregation of these forces Is life; their dispersion, death. If, then, life and death are but consecutive consecu-tive states of existence, what cause for sorrow have I? And so it is that all things are hut phases of unity. What men delight In is the spiritual essence of life. What they loathe Is the material corruption of death. But this state of corruption corrup-tion gives place to thnt state of spirituality spir-ituality and thnt state of spirituality gives place in turn to this state of corruption. Therefore we may say that all in the universe is comprised in unity; and therefore the Inspired among us have adopted unity as their criterion n. A. Giles, In "Translated Gems From Chinese Literature." |
